Fraser W. Smith

postdoctoral research assistant

http://www.psy.gla.ac.uk/staff/index.php?id=FWS01


Completed my PhD (2005) under the supervision of Prof. Vicki Bruce at the University of Stirling, looking at semantic aspects of face recognition.

I then worked as a postdoc here at Glasgow with Prof. Philippe Schyns for several years on a number of psychophysical and neuroimaging (fMRI) projects related to recognition. These often involved taking an information sampling (reverse correlation / classification image techniques) approach to determine what the important parameters of some task or brain signal are.

I am now working Dr. Lars Muckli in the CCNi - we are looking at the role of predictions made by the visual system (specifically the feedback to early visual areas) in the context of processing apparent motion and, in addition, naturalistic scenes (mainly using fMRI in conjunction with retinotopic mapping and pattern classifiers).
